How to Raise Godly Kids Today so They Can Transform Tomorrow In today's culture, raising godly kids is harder--and more important--than ever. In this innovative new book, pastors Frank and Mary Garcia team up with their adult children, Sarah and Sal, to offer you powerful, practical keys to grow your family God's way. As Mary and Frank share parenting tips, advice, encouragement, and how-tos, Sarah and Sal share their own insights on how these same lessons shaped and impacted them. Engaging, profound, and humorous, each chapter digs deep into the rich soil of God's Word, going past surface solutions to discover the root issues of difficult behaviors and parenting problems, including how to · have a healthy soul to be a godly model to your kids, · discipline effectively, not harshly, · resolve sibling rivalry, · protect family time, · nourish your child's identity and gifting, · discern and break generational strongholds, · and more. Full of rich wisdom and practical application, this real-world guide ultimately shows how you can shape future generations by becoming the godly role model and support your kids need.

Embedding Sustainability is a practical, solutions-focused guide for sustainability managers and leaders to embed sustainability in organizations and drive improved performance. For organizations to truly embody sustainability, it must infuse all operations. Sustainability change agents need to be the conductors of the orchestra, making sure everyone has the same objective, is working with the same goals and is moving at the same pace. Embedding Sustainability charts the journey from purpose, scope and assessment to strategy, implementation and integration.
